1 WHAT NON-DROWSY SINUTAB TABLETS IS AND WHAT IT IS USED FOR
Non-Drowsy Sinutab relieves the symptoms of colds and flus including
aches, pains, fever, nasal and sinus congestion. The tablets contain
paracetamol, an analgesic and antipyretic to relieve pain and fever,
and pseudoephedrine, a decongestant to clear nasal congestion and
blocked sinuses.
This medicine is for use in adults and children aged 12 years and
over.

Summary of Product characteristics

                                S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S
1 N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T
Non-drowsy Sinutab Tablets
Paracetamol 500mg
Pseudoephedrine hydrochloride 30mg
2 Q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ION
Each tablet contains 30 mg Pseudoephedrine hydrochloride and 500 mg
Paracetamol.
For a full list of excipients, see section 6.1.
3 PHARMACEUTICAL FORM
Tablet
White round biconvex tablet.
4 CLINICAL PARTICULARS
4.1 TH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S
Non-drowsy Sinutab is indicated for the short term symptomatic relief
of conditions where congestion of the mucous
membranes of the upper respiratory tract, especially nasal mucosa and
sinuses, is accompanied by mild to moderate
pain or pyrexia, eg the common cold, influenza, sinusitis and
nasopharyngitis.
4.2 PO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ION
POSOLOGY:
ADULTS AND CHILDREN AGED 16 YEARS AND OVER
Two tablets to be taken every four to six hours, up to four times a
day.
Maximum daily dose: 8 tablets (240 mg pseudoephedrine and 4 g
paracetamol).
Children aged 12 to 15 years:
One tablet every four to six hours, up to four times a day. Maximum
daily dose: 4 tablets (i.e. 120 mg pseudoephedrine
hydrochloride, 2 g paracetamol).
CHILDREN UNDER 12 YEARS:
This medicine is contraindicated in children under the age of 12 years
(see section 4.3).
USE IN THE ELDERLY
Experience has indicated that normal adult dosage is usually
appropriate. However, in frail, immobile, elderly subjects
or in elderly patients with renal or hepatic impairment, a reduction
in the amount or frequency of dosing may be
appropriate.
